Property finance encompasses the various methods that investors use to acquire, develop, and manage properties. From traditional bank loans to alternative financing options like crowdfunding and peer-to-peer lending, there are a multitude of ways to fund a real estate investment. The key is to find the right financing strategy that aligns with your investment goals and risk tolerance.

One of the most common forms of property finance is a mortgage loan. Banks and financial institutions offer mortgage loans to investors looking to purchase residential or commercial properties. These loans typically require a down payment and are secured by the property itself. Investors can choose from fixed-rate mortgages, adjustable-rate mortgages, or other specialized loan products that meet their specific needs.

In addition to traditional mortgage loans, investors can also explore alternative financing options like private lending, crowdfunding, and real estate investment trusts (REITs). Private lending involves borrowing money from individual investors or private companies, often on more flexible terms than traditional bank loans. Crowdfunding platforms allow multiple investors to pool their resources together to invest in a property, with each investor receiving a share of the profits.

REITs are publicly traded companies that own, operate, and finance income-producing real estate. By investing in REITs, investors can gain exposure to a diversified portfolio of properties without the hassle of managing them directly. REITs offer the potential for passive income and capital appreciation, making them an attractive option for investors looking to diversify their real estate holdings.

Once you have secured financing for your property investment, it’s important to have a solid investment strategy in place. This involves conducting thorough research on the local market, analyzing potential risks and returns, and setting clear investment goals. Whether you’re looking to buy and hold properties for long-term appreciation, flip properties for a quick profit, or generate rental income through leasing, having a well-defined strategy will guide your decision-making process and increase your chances of success.

Property investment also involves managing the ongoing operations of your properties, including maintenance, leasing, and tenant relations. This requires a hands-on approach to ensure that your properties are well-maintained and profitable. Hiring a property management company can help you streamline the day-to-day tasks of property ownership, allowing you to focus on growing your portfolio and maximizing your returns.

In addition to traditional financing and investment strategies, investors can also explore innovative approaches to property finance, such as using blockchain technology. Blockchain technology, which underpins c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, can revolutionize the way real estate transactions are conducted. By creating a secure and transparent ledger of property ownership and transactions, blockchain can streamline the process of buying, selling, and financing real estate properties.

Another emerging trend in property finance is sustainable investing. As climate change and environmental sustainability become increasingly important issues, investors are looking for ways to incorporate sustainability into their real estate portfolios. From energy-efficient buildings to green infrastructure projects, sustainable investing can not only generate financial returns but also have a positive impact on the environment and society.
